Yesterday, The Beatles released what’s being described as their last song, “Now and Then.” Now, as promised, they have released a video for the song, directed by Peter Jackson (the Lord of the Rings trilogy, The Beatles: Get Back) in his music video debut. It features footage of the remaining Beatles working on the song in both 1995 (when George Harrison was involved) and 2022, as well cheeky footage of younger versions of the band (including John Lennon) interacting with current versions of Paul McCartney and Ringo Starr. "The Fifth Beatle" Was 90
Mar 09, 2016
By Christopher Roberts
Late last night it was announced that Sir. George Martin had died. He was best known as the producer for almost all of The Beatles’ albums and thus was often referred to as “The Fifth Beatle.” The 90-year-old passed away in his sleep and former Beatles drummer Ringo Starr confirmed the news on Twitter.
